摘要
The influence of the additive of fresh water treatment sludge (WTS) on the physical and mechanical properties, structural parameters as well as mineralogical composition of the ceramic products is analysed in the research. It was determined that the main WTS component is amorphous Fe2O3 (approximately 70%). Size of WTS particles reaches up to 138 mu m. Formation masses were prepared by incorporating from 5% to 40% of WTS additive and by burning out at the temperature from 1000 degrees C to 1050 degrees C. Investigation showed that the physical and mechanical properties of the ceramic bodies vary depending on the amount of WTS additive incorporated: density, relative wall thickness of the pores and capillaries, compressive strength decrease, water impregnation and effective porosity increase. It was found that WTS additive, which is mostly composed from colorific Fe2O3, can be utilised as a natural pigment that dyes the ceramic body in darker, more intense red colour.
